How to set text data with linebreak to a datatable in spotfire using ironpython

I'm getting data from an http request using ironpython to feed the datatable in spotfire but I'm having trouble with data with linebreaks. The data I'm getting from the HTTP request comes as tsv, so the linebreaks are represented as rn. That data has a description field that has linebreaks as well. So when parsing the data it breaks into newlines that doesnt exist. I'm retrieving currently one result but after parsing it it becomes several lines in the datatable.



I need to show the description text with linebreaks in spotfire.



The service I'm getting the data from was made by myself. I was sending a JSON response with the data but I had to parse it to a tsv in ironpython so I transfered this job to the server.



If doing this is not possible is there a way to spotfire to read data from a request and pass it do the datatable without converting to tsv?



there is a parameter for the separator readerSettings.Separator = "t" but I couldn't find one for the linebreak. Is there a parameter for TextDataReaderSettings() that sets the linebreak?



import clr
clr.AddReference('System.Data')
clr.AddReference('System.Web.Extensions')
import System
from System import DateTime
from System.Data import DataSet, DataTable
from System.IO import StreamReader, StreamWriter, MemoryStream, SeekOrigin
from System.Net import HttpWebRequest
from System.Web.Script.Serialization import JavaScriptSerializer
from Spotfire.Dxp.Data import DataType, DataTableSaveSettings
from Spotfire.Dxp.Data.Import import TextFileDataSource, TextDataReaderSettings

def getDataTable(tableName):
try:
return Document.Data.Tables[tableName]
except:
return None

uri = "http://localhost/comentarioindicadores"
webRequest = HttpWebRequest.Create(uri)
response = webRequest.GetResponse()
streamReader = StreamReader(response.GetResponseStream())
data = streamReader.ReadToEnd()

# build a string representing the data in tab-delimited text format
textData = "idtindicadortmêstanotcomentáriotmotivotaçãotcriado emtatualizado emrn"
textData += data

# make a stream from the string
stream = MemoryStream()
writer = StreamWriter(stream)
writer.Write(textData)
writer.Flush()
stream.Seek(0, SeekOrigin.Begin)

# set up the text data reader
readerSettings = TextDataReaderSettings()
readerSettings.Separator = "t"
readerSettings.AllowNewlinesInQuotedFields = True
readerSettings.AddColumnNameRow(0)

readerSettings.SetDataType(1, DataType.String)
readerSettings.SetDataType(2, DataType.Integer)
readerSettings.SetDataType(3, DataType.Integer)
readerSettings.SetDataType(4, DataType.String)
readerSettings.SetDataType(5, DataType.String)
readerSettings.SetDataType(6, DataType.String)
readerSettings.SetDataType(7, DataType.DateTime)
readerSettings.SetDataType(8, DataType.DateTime)

# create a data source to read in the stream
textDataSource = TextFileDataSource(stream, readerSettings)

# add the data into a Data Table in Spotfire
dt = getDataTable("comentarios")
if dt != None:
dt.ReplaceData(textDataSource)
else:
Document.Data.Tables.Add("comentarios", textDataSource)
